An old manual balance, where les» came to unload their horse cart until July 2009. Whereas in 2000, the coco received nearly 10 000 tons of sugar cane, in 2008 alone 3 800 tonnes were recorded. That is why today there is only a metal portico… In order to save this heritage, the Amicale des planteurs de la balance was born in order to propose tourist circuits that would be covered by charretiers.
In the meantime, some cultural events are organized there, such as the great kabar 2009, which celebrated the classification of maloya to the intangible heritage of UNESCO.
